Educational Requirements and Eligibility Criteria for CEH:
The candidate must have a Graduate qualification, ideally in IT foundation, and should be having two years of work involvement in Information Security and must have proof for the equivalent since EC-Council do the verification of the experts and if this pre-requisites are met, then only they will be able to demonstrate their Ethical Hacking skills by clearing the CEH exam.

Career Outlook & Salary for Certified Ethical Hackers:
According to the Payscale report of 2019, it has been discovered that Ethical Hackers can expect a normal pay of $79,260 in the wake of being ensured with CEH with heaps of job opportunities surface for instance, Information Security Analyst, Cyber Security Analyst, Security Engineer, Penetration Tester, Security Analyst, Information Security Manager, Cyber Security Engineer, and more.
The accompanying information will furnish you with a short outline of the average salary for the job roles offered to CEH certified professionals.
Job Roles and Average Salaries for CEH Certified Professionals:
Cyber Security Analyst – $76,376
Penetration Tester – $80,956
Security Engineer – $88,728
Information Security Manager – $110,643
Information Security Analyst – $70,390
Forensics Computer Analyst – $71,295
Network Security Analyst – $66,442
